The present study aimed to describe the characteristics of cystic pancreatic tumors using computed tomography (CT) and to evaluate the diagnostic accuracy (DA) of post-imaging three-dimensional (3D) reconstruction. Clinical and imaging data, including multi-slice spiral CT scans, enhanced scans and multi-faceted reconstruction, from 30 patients with pathologically confirmed cystic pancreatic tumors diagnosed at the Linyi People's Hospital between August 2008 and June 2014 were retrospectively analyzed. Following the injection of Ultravist® 300 contrast agent, arterial, portal venous and parenchymal phase scans were obtained at 28, 60 and 150 sec, respectively, and 3D reconstructions of the CT images were generated. The average age of the patients was 38.4 years (range, 16-77 years), and the cohort included 5 males and 25 females (ratio, 1:5). The patients included 8 cases of mucinous cystadenoma (DA), 80%]; 9 cases of cystadenocarcinoma (DA, 84%); 6 cases of serous cystadenoma (DA, 100%); 3 cases of solid pseudopapillary tumor (DA, 100%); and 4 cases of intraductal papillary mucinous neoplasm (DA, 100%). 3D reconstructions of CT images were generated and, in the 4 cases of intraductal papillary mucinous neoplasm, the tumor was connected to the main pancreatic duct and multiple mural nodules were detected in one of these cases. The DA of the 3D-reconstructed images of cystic pancreatic tumors was 89.3%. The 64-slice spiral CT and 3D-reconstructed CT images facilitated the visualization of cystic pancreatic tumor characteristics, in particular the connections between the tumor and the main pancreatic duct. In conclusion, the 3D reconstruction of multi-slice CT data may provide an important source of information for the surgical team, in combination with the available clinical data.

Tubulocystic carcinoma of the bile duct is extremely rare and has not been reported in the literature. We reported a case of cystic neoplasm of the liver with distinct histopathological features that could not be clearly classified as of either mucinous or intraductal papillary neoplasm. A 68-year-old Japanese patient had a multicystic biliary tumor within the liver. This tumor was detected on follow-up of polymyalgia rheumatica. The exophytic, multicystic, 35 × 50 mm mass was composed of complex tubulocystic structures. We initially suspected cystadenocarcinoma of the liver and performed radical operation. However, pathology ultimately showed it to be very rare tubulocystic carcinoma that derived from the bile duct. We reviewed the literature and describe the process of our differential diagnosis.

Papillary cystadenocarcinoma is an uncommon disease with low-grade histological and clinical features. Although the tumor has the potential to produce regional lymph node metastasis, there have been no reports of cases with distant metastasis. We describe a case of papillary cystadenocarcinoma arising from the maxilla that developed pulmonary metastasis 3 years after radical surgery of the primary tumor and regional lymph node. The histological findings were confirmed on resected specimens of the pulmonary nodule and a pathological diagnosis of a metastatic lesion derived from papillary cystadenocarcinoma was made. To our knowledge, this is the first report of the development of pulmonary metastasis in a patient with papillary cystadenocarcinoma. The present case suggests that papillary cystadenocarcinoma has the potential to produce lung metastasis in the clinical course. Based on our experience, we emphasize that long-term follow-up and/or careful examination are necessary in patients with cystadenocarcinoma, especially in patients with lymph node metastasis during the initial surgical therapy.

BACKGROUND
High-grade serous ovarian carcinoma (HGSOC) is classified into four molecular subtypes; mesenchymal, proliferative, immunoreactive, and differentiated, with suggested different prognosis. Addressing the presence of histopathological and immunohistochemical differences in HGSOC that parallel the molecular subtypes can help in tailoring the management protocol to improve therapeutic response and patient outcome.
METHODS
This retrospective study was conducted on 85 specimens for cases of HGSOC. Cases were classified according to histopathological findings into mesenchymal, proliferative, immunoreactive, and differentiated subtypes. Cases were immunostained with ER, PR, Ki67, CD8, E-cadherin, and vimentin.
RESULTS
By applying histopathological data, cases were subdivided into 4 groups; mesenchymal type represented by 25 cases, proliferative type which included 14 cases, the immunoreactive type included 14 cases, and differentiated type represented by 32 cases; 13 of them had SET features and 19 had papillary architectural features. A significant correlation was found between Ki67 and proliferative subtype, as well as between CD8 and immunoreactive subtype. ER showed significantly higher expression in proliferative subtype in the group treated by primary debulking. CD8 showed a significant correlation with solid endometroid transitional (SET) pattern in the group that underwent interval debulking. In terms of prognosis, the shortest median progression-free survival (PFS) was for mesenchymal subtype, while the longest median PFS was for differentiated subtype with SET architectural pattern with statistically significant correlation. No correlation was found between any of the studied parameters and overall survival.
CONCLUSION
Histopathological features and immunohistochemistry can help to stratify HGSOC into prognostic distinct groups.

Salivary Mucinous Adenocarcinoma Is a Histologically Diverse Single Entity With Recurrent AKT1 E17K Mutations: Clinicopathologic and Molecular Characterization With Proposal for a Unified Classification.
Mucin-producing salivary adenocarcinomas were historically divided into separate colloid carcinoma, papillary cystadenocarcinoma, and signet ring cell carcinoma diagnoses based on histologic pattern, but have recently been grouped together in the adenocarcinoma not otherwise specified category. It is currently unclear if these tumors represent 1 or more distinct entities and how they are related to well-circumscribed papillary mucinous lesions with recurrent AKT1 E17K mutations that were recently described as salivary intraductal papillary mucinous neoplasm. Here, we sought to evaluate the clinicopathologic and molecular features of salivary mucinous adenocarcinomas to clarify their classification. We identified 17 invasive mucin-producing salivary adenocarcinomas, 10 with a single histologic pattern, and 7 with mixed patterns. While most tumors demonstrated papillary growth (n=15), it was frequently intermixed with colloid (n=6) and signet ring (n=3) architecture with obvious transitions between patterns. All were cytokeratin 7 positive (100%) and cytokeratin 20 negative (0%). Next-generation sequencing performed on a subset demonstrated recurrent AKT1 E17K mutations in 8 cases (100%) and TP53 alterations in 7 cases (88%). Of 12 cases with clinical follow-up (median: 17 mo), 4 developed cervical lymph node metastases, all of which had colloid or signet ring components. Overall, overlapping histologic and immunohistochemical features coupled with recurrent AKT1 E17K mutations across patterns suggests that mucin-producing salivary adenocarcinomas represent a histologically diverse single entity that is closely related to tumors described as salivary intraductal papillary mucinous neoplasm. We propose a unified mucinous adenocarcinoma category subdivided into papillary, colloid, signet ring, and mixed subtypes to facilitate better recognition and classification of these tumors.

OBJECTIVE
In this study we utilized the Surveillance, Epidemiology and End-Results (SEER) registry to identify risk factors for lymphatic spread and determine the incidence of pelvic and para-aortic lymph node metastases in patients with uterine papillary serous carcinoma (UPSC) and uterine clear cell carcinoma (UCCC) who underwent complete surgical staging and lymph node dissection.
METHODS
Nine hundred seventy-two eligible patients diagnosed between 1998 to 2009 with International Federation of Gynecology and Obstetrics (FIGO) 1988 stage IA-IVA UPSC (n=685) or UCCC (n=287) were identified for analysis. Binomial logistic regression was used to determine risk factors for lymph node metastasis, with the incidence of pelvic and para-aortic lymph node metastases reported for each FIGO primary tumor stage. The Cox proportional hazards regression model was used to determine factors associated with overall survival.
RESULTS
FIGO primary tumor stage was the only independent risk factor for lymph node metastasis (p<0.01). The incidence of pelvis-only and para-aortic lymph node involvement according to the FIGO primary tumor stage were as follows: IA (2.3%/3.8%), IB (7.5%/5.2%), IC (22.5%/16.9%), IIA (20.8%/13.2%), IIB (25.7%/14.9%), and III/IV (25.7%/24.3%). Prognostic factors for overall survival included lymph node involvement (hazard ratio [HR], 1.42; 95% confidence interval [CI], 1.09 to 1.85; p<0.01), patient age >60 years (HR, 1.70; 95% CI, 1.21 to 2.41; p<0.01), and advanced FIGO primary tumor stage (p<0.01). Tumor grade, histologic subtype, and patient race did not predict for either lymph node metastasis or overall survival.
CONCLUSION
There is a high incidence of both pelvic and para-aortic lymph node metastases for FIGO stages IC and above uterine papillary serous and clear cell carcinomas, suggesting a potential role for lymph node-directed therapy for these patients.

Current biomarkers did not overcome the limitations of clinical application due to the heterogeneity of ovarian tumors. The role of nuclear factor of activated T cells (NFAT) in the prognosis of different histological subtypes of ovarian cancer remains unclear. NFAT expression was analyzed in 302 ovarian tumors from The Cancer Genome Atlas (TCGA) dataset and was further confirmed by 88 ovarian tumor specimens, including 30 clear-cell carcinoma, 34 serous carcinoma, and 24 papillary serous cystadenocarcinoma. The correlations between NFAT expression, cancer biomarkers, and clinical characteristics in different subtypes of ovarian tumors were analyzed. ALGGEN PROMO, reporter assay, and NFAT overexpression and knockdown were used to identify chondroadherin (CHAD) as the downstream target of NFAT. NFAT was significantly upregulated only in late-stage clear-cell carcinoma, but not in other two subtypes. NFAT levels were correlated with CA72-4 levels and poor overall survival and disease-free survival (P < 0.05), suggesting that NFAT together with CA72-4 were specific prognostic markers for clear-cell carcinoma. Pathological stage and lymph node metastasis were the prognostic factors affecting serous carcinoma (P < 0.05), while CA-125 was the prognostic factor affecting papillary serous cystadenocarcinoma (P < 0.05). PROMO and reporter assay indicated that CHAD was the downstream target of NFAT. In addition, NFAT overexpression and silencing increased and reduced CHAD expression, respectively. NFAT together with CA72-4 were specific tumor markers for risk assessment of unique clear-cell subtype of ovarian tumors. CHAD was identified as the downstream target gene of NAFT and was associated with poor survival of ovarian cancer.

Low-grade intraductal carcinoma is a rare neoplasia with an excellent prognosis, previously classified as low-grade cribriform cystadenocarcinoma and low-grade salivary duct carcinoma. The tumor mainly occurs in the parotid gland and presents a ductal phenotype and an intraductal/intracystic growth pattern. It resembles intraductal breast lesions such as atypical ductal hyperplasia, papillary and cribriform ductal carcinoma in situ. Despite its infrequency, discriminating low-grade intraductal carcinoma from other salivary gland tumors is crucial, especially because of its favorable prognosis. A 74-year-old woman with a history of neurofibromatosis underwent a superficial parotidectomy to remove a sharply demarcated multi-cystic mass, diagnosed as category 4 at FNAC. The histological examination revealed a demarcated but unencapsulated lesion composed of a bigger cyst surrounded by several smaller cysts, lined by a monolayer or bilayer epithelium alternated with a cribriform proliferation, characterized by "Roman-bridges", with occasional micro-papillae. A myoepithelial component, with a basal disposition, was present, confirmed by intense staining for protein p63 and SMA. Immunohistochemical stains showed intense, strong uniform positivity for pan-cytokeratin, protein S100, and SOX10. The Ki67 proliferation index was low (< 10%). A diagnosis of Low-grade Intraductal Carcinoma (LGIC) of the parotid was made. We performed a literature search in PUBMED for "Intraductal carcinoma", "Low-grade Intraductal Carcinoma", "Cribriform Cystadenocarcinoma", "Salivary Duct Carcinoma", and "Low-Grade Salivary Duct Carcinoma". We selected 17 papers published between 1983 and 2020; the most affected anatomical site was the parotid gland (77/90), followed by minor salivary glands (6/90), the intraparotid lymph nodes (3/90) and the submandibular gland (4/90). Their main histopathological features are reported in the paper. Here we present a case report and a review of scientific literature on this topic to provide some essential diagnostic tools to discriminate this rare entity.

Impact of adjuvant chemotherapy and pelvic radiation on pattern of recurrence and outcome in stage I non-invasive uterine papillary serous carcinoma. A multi-institution study.
OBJECTIVES
To determine the impact of adjuvant chemotherapy or pelvic radiation on risk of recurrence and outcome in stage IA non-invasive uterine papillary serous carcinoma (UPSC).
METHODS
This is a multi-institutional retrospective study for 115 patients with stage IA non-invasive UPSC (confined to endometrium) treated between 2000 and 2012. Kaplan-Meier and multivariable Cox proportional hazards regression modeling were used.
RESULTS
Staging lymphadenectomy and omentectomy were performed in 84% and 57% respectively. Recurrence was seen in 26% (30/115). Sites of recurrences were vaginal in 7.8% (9/115), pelvic in 3.5% (4/115) and extra-pelvic in 14.7% (17/115). Adjuvant chemotherapy did not impact risk of recurrence (25.5% vs. 26.9%, p=0.85) even in subset of patients who underwent lymphadenectomy (20% vs. 23.5%, p=0.80). These findings were consistent for pattern of recurrence. Among those who underwent lymphadenectomy, adjuvant chemotherapy did not impact progression-free survival (p=0.34) and overall survival (p=0.12). However among patients who did not have lymphadenectomy, adjuvant chemotherapy or pelvic radiation was associated with longer progression-free survival (p=0.04) and overall survival (p=0.025). In multivariable analysis, only staging lymphadenectomy was associated with improved progression-free survival (HR 0.34, 95% CI 0.12-0.95, p=0.04) and overall survival (HR 0.35, 95% CI 0.12-1.0, p=0.05). Neither adjuvant chemotherapy nor pelvic radiation were predictors of progression-free or overall survivals.
CONCLUSION
In stage IA non-invasive UPSC, staging lymphadenectomy was significantly associated with recurrence and outcome and therefore, should be performed in all patients. Adjuvant chemotherapy or pelvic radiation had no impact on outcome in surgically staged patients but was associated with improved outcome in unstaged patients.

BACKGROUND
The receptor tyrosine kinase mesenchymal-epithelial transition factor (MET) is frequently altered in cancers and is a common therapeutic target for cancers with MET variants. However, abnormal MET alterations and their associations with patient outcome across different cancer types have not been studied simultaneously. In this study, we try to fill the vacancy in a comprehensive manner and capture the full MET alteration spectrum.
METHODS
A total of 10,967 tumor samples comprising 32 cancer types from The Cancer Genome Atlas (TCGA) datasets were analyzed for MET abnormal expression, mutations, and copy number variants (CNVs).
RESULTS
MET abnormal expression, alteration frequency, mutation site distribution, and functional impact varied across different cancer types. Lung adenocarcinoma (LUAD) has most targetable mutations located in the juxtamembrane domain, and both high expression and amplification of MET are significantly associated with poor prognosis. Kidney renal papillary cell carcinoma (KIRP) harbored the third highest alteration frequency of MET, which was dominated by mutations. While most mutations were in the Pkinase_Tyr domain, a few were targetable. Pancreatic adenocarcinoma (PAAD) harbors very few alterations, but increased MET expression is associated with poor outcomes. Esophageal carcinoma (ESCA), stomach adenocarcinoma (STAD), and ovarian serous cystadenocarcinoma (OV) had similar characteristics: a high frequency of MET CNVs but relatively few MET mutations, and high MET expression associated with poor prognosis.
CONCLUSION
This study provided significant and comprehensive information regarding MET abnormal expression, alterations (mutations and CNVs), and their clinical associations among 32 cancer types and offered insights into the full MET alteration spectrum and its implications for prognosis and treatment.
